Bitcoin move above $80,000 could trigger $1.063B in short liquidations on major CEXs
Bitcoin surpassing $80,000 would correspond to an aggregate short liquidation intensity of $1.063B across major centralized exchanges on Feb. 2, Coinglass data show. A drop below $76,000 would be associated with a cumulative long liquidation intensity of $296M on these platforms. The liquidation heatmap does not represent the exact number of contracts to be liquidated or their precise value; instead, each bar reflects the relative importance of a liquidation cluster compared with nearby clusters, with higher bars indicating stronger potential market reactions if the price reaches those levels.
